Truing Your H 1900 SPLINE Hybrid Wheels: Step-by-Step Guide

1. Set Up Your Wheel for Truing

Before you begin truing, ensure your wheel is clean and free of debris. If you are working on the front wheel, remove it from the bike; if working on the rear wheel, remove it from the bike and shift to the smallest cog to relieve tension on the wheel.

Place the wheel on a truing stand for the most precise results. If you don’t have a truing stand, you can use the frame-mounted stand or secure the wheel in the bike frame. Spin the wheel slowly and observe the rim’s movement.

2. Check for Lateral and Radial Deformation

Examine the wheel for two types of misalignment:

  • Lateral Deformation: This is the side-to-side wobble of the rim.
  • Radial Deformation: This refers to any up-and-down motion, or “bucking,” of the rim.

Lateral deformation can often be fixed with minor spoke tension adjustments, while radial deformation may require more significant changes.

3. Adjusting the Spokes for Lateral Truing

Start by identifying the area where the lateral misalignment occurs. Use your spoke wrench to adjust the spoke tension:

  • Tighten spokes on the side that is too far out from the rim.
  • Loosen spokes on the side that is too close to the rim.

A common technique is to adjust the spokes in small increments to avoid over-correcting. Spin the wheel to check your progress frequently.

4. Addressing Radial Deformation

To correct radial deformation, focus on the specific spokes around the section that is bucking. Similar to the lateral truing process:

  • Tighten spokes on the low side of the rim (the side where the rim is dipping downward).
  • Loosen spokes on the high side of the rim (where the rim is bulging upward).

Again, make small adjustments and test frequently. If radial issues are severe, you may need to adjust multiple spokes to achieve uniform correction.

5. Fine-Tuning the Wheel

Once both lateral and radial misalignments are addressed, fine-tune the wheel. This involves making very small adjustments to the spoke tension all around the wheel, ensuring the wheel is as true as possible in both directions.

Spin the wheel multiple times to ensure there are no remaining wobbles or buckles. If the wheel is still not perfectly true, repeat the truing process, focusing on specific sections of the rim until it runs smoothly.

6. Checking for Spoke Tension Consistency

Proper spoke tension is essential for maintaining wheel integrity. After truing, use a spoke tension meter (if available) to check that all the spokes are tensioned uniformly. A consistent spoke tension ensures a stronger, more durable wheel and reduces the chances of future misalignment.

7. Reinstall the Wheel

Once you’re satisfied with the truing, reinstall the wheel onto the bike. If you’re working with the rear wheel, make sure the cassette is aligned properly with the chain and derailleur. Spin the wheel again to confirm that everything is correctly aligned and runs smoothly.

Troubleshooting Common Truing Issues

Uneven Spoke Tension

If you notice that the wheel is not stabilizing despite multiple truing attempts, it could be a result of uneven spoke tension. To fix this, you may need to systematically adjust each spoke tension until you achieve a uniform tension across the wheel. Keep the tension consistent and double-check for any broken or loose spokes.

Wobbles That Won’t Go Away

If wobbles persist even after significant adjustments, inspect the rim for any cracks, dents, or deformation. Sometimes, physical damage to the rim can cause permanent issues that truing cannot fix. In these cases, replacing the rim might be necessary.

Issues with Radial Truing

If you’re struggling with radial issues (e.g., “bucking”), try adjusting the tension of several spokes in the area of the issue rather than just one. If the problem persists, you may need to replace the damaged spokes or rim. Extreme radial distortion might also indicate an issue with the wheel’s overall structure.

Compatibility with Other Drivetrain Components

The H 1900 SPLINE Hybrid wheels are compatible with a wide range of drivetrains, including Shimano and SRAM 9-11 speed systems. However, it’s essential to check the specifications of your bike’s cassette and axle setup to ensure compatibility.

  • Axle Compatibility: The H 1900 SPLINE Hybrid features both quick-release and thru-axle options, so confirm the type of axle your bike uses before purchasing.
  • Cassette Compatibility: Check the freehub body type to ensure it matches your drivetrain system (e.g., Shimano or SRAM). You may need an adapter for some specific models, especially if you are upgrading from a previous wheelset.
